ABSTRACT:
A central heat source system is used as the method of air-conditioning individual spaces, and warm water in the range of 15.degree. to 25.degree. C. is produced by a warm water generator having a heating device and a cooling device. The warm water is circulated among the warm water generator and a plurality of heat pumps connected thereto. In a certain room, the heat pump can be operated to perform cooling by using the warm water as cooling water, while in another room the heat pump can be operated to perform heating by using the warm water as heat source water. In addition, when the heated warm water used for cooling and the cooled warm water used for heating are returned to the warm water generator and are mixed therein, the thermal energy gained or lost by the respective warm water can be offset with each other, so that it is possible to reduce the amount of energy necessary for maintaining the warm water at 15.degree. to 25.degree. C., thereby making it possible to effect energy-saving in air-conditioning.
